First off, what are oil proppants? Oil proppants are materials used in the hydraulic fracturing process, also known as fracking. When we drill for oil and gas, we create fractures in the rock formations deep underground. Proppants are then pumped into these fractures to keep them open, allowing the oil and gas to flow more freely to the wellbore. Now, the big concern about safety. One of the main factors that comes into play when talking about the safety of handling proppants is the dust they generate. Dust can be a real pain in the neck, especially when it comes to workers' health. Some proppants, especially the cheaper ones made from sand, can produce silica dust when they're being handled, transported, or mixed. Silica dust is no joke. When workers inhale it, it can cause some serious health issues, like silicosis, a lung disease that can lead to breathing problems, coughing, and even death in severe cases.
